Singapore raised levies on private property purchases in a surprise move late on Wednesday night to cool the market, including a doubling of ...Take and save a measurement. Open Google Earth Pro. Go to a spot on the globe. In the menu bar, click Tools Ruler. A new "Ruler" window with options appears. In the bottom left, select Mouse Navigation. Click the tab for what you want to measure. On the map, hover over a spot and click a starting point for your measurement. From: Department for Energy Security and Net Zero. Published ...Calculating Total Acreage. You can also measure the property yourself and calculate out the size by multiplying the length by the width, the total is the square footage of the property. From there, you can determine the acreage by taking the square footage total and dividing it by 43,560, which is how many square feet are in an acre; the result ...
